I have found that the image search tool does not always function the way that you would expect it to. I do not know what image names that you are trying to find, but I will give a few pointers from my experience.

  1. If I upload an image directly to a product page, that image does not show up in Settings->Files when I search for it.

  2. No matter how I upload an image, direct to a product page or via the Settings->Files->Upload files page, all spaces, and special characters (except _ underscores and - hyphens) are converted to _ underscores. For example “CAT#486-2 front silo.jpg” is converted to “CAT_486-2_front_silo.jpg”.

  3. If I upload a file that already exists, a random string of characters and numbers is appended before the file extension and after the original file name. I learned this the hard way after bulk uploading 3000 images 12 times. I am still removing all of the duplicates months later.

My workarounds:

  1. My first step when uploading images is to make sure that all spaces and excluded special characters are changed to _ underscores before the upload.

  2. I search for the image file name that I want to upload and delete all versions with the auto appended string of numbers and characters mentioned in #3 above.

  3. I now only upload the file through Settings->Files->Upload files first and then add the image to the product via Excelify, or CSV push, for non-critical updates, or manually with the “Add media from URL” dropdown on the product page for critical updates.

  4. When searching for files, I try to put in the exact file name that I am looking for first.

  5. I put in the words that I believe are in the file name separated by spaces listed from general to specific. It seems to find the image even if I just put any combination of words that are in the filename.

  6. I have noticed that the special characters are not used in the search tool at all, including the _ and - allowed in the file names.
